Hello all!  I was curious if anyone had their child/children in a charter
school.  We have a new science charter school opening in our area and went
to the information meeting and was really excited about it.  I know they
are required to meet the requirements of the IEP, but I have heard of other
charter schools, where they don't provide a braillists, one doesn't even
get TVI services any longer, etc.  I don't know the full stories behind
these issue's, but I was wondering if others had any experiences and any
suggestions to share if we were accepted via the lottery, which is the
first hurdle.

I know all the requirements for a VI child (except I have two!) is a huge
expense for any school and I don't want their to be a sense of resentment
that my children are costing them the most but the idea of a 18 child
classroom, project  based and theme based instruction is very exci
t
ing
 
and I can see a VI child excelling in this environment.  I just want to go
in with both eye's open and know what I'm getting into!
